M. Brack is a scholar working on Microbiology, Ecology and Epidemiology. According to data from OpenAlex, M. Brack has authored 61 papers receiving a total of 455 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 13 papers in Microbiology, 12 papers in Ecology and 12 papers in Epidemiology. Recurrent topics in M. Brack’s work include Microbial infections and disease research (10 papers),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(9 papers) and Primate Behavior and Ecology (6 papers). M. Brack is often cited by papers focused on Microbial infections and disease research (10 papers), Herpesvirus Infections and Treatments (9 papers) and Primate Behavior and Ecology (6 papers). M. Brack collaborates with scholars based in Germany, United States and Russia. M. Brack's co-authors include R. L. Heberling, S. S. Kalter, H. G. Schwelberger, Werner Vogetseder, B. Brinkmann, E. Meyer, D. Kuhlmann, S. Rand, Peter Wiegand and Manfred Weber and has published in prestigious journals such as Acta Neuropathologica, Experimental Biology and Medicine and Journal of Molecular Evolution.
